Ingredients

For the Salad:

  • 2 cups elbow macaroni
  • 1 cup diced cucumbers
  • 1 cup chopped bell peppers (any color)
  • 1/2 cup finely chopped red onion
  • 1 cup frozen peas (thawed)
  • 1/2 cup diced celery
  • 1/2 cup shredded carrots

For the Dressing:

  • 1 cup mayonnaise
  • 2 tablespoons apple cider vinegar
  • 1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der

Optional Toppings:

  • Paprika for garnish
  • Chopped fresh parsley or dill

Step-by-Step Instructions

  1. Cook the elbow macaroni in a large pot of salted boiling water for 7-8 minutes or until al dente. Drain and rinse under cold water to stop the cooking process.
  2. In a large bowl, combine the cooled macaroni with cucumbers, bell peppers, red onion, peas, celery, and shredded carrots.
  3. In a separate bowl, whisk together the mayonnaise, apple cider vinegar, Dijon mustard, garlic powder, salt, and pepper. Adjust seasoning to taste.
  4. Pour the dressing over the salad mixture and gently toss to combine, ensuring all ingredients are evenly coated.
  5. Chill in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es before serving to allow flavors to meld.
  6. Before serving, give the salad a gentle toss and sprinkle with paprika and fresh herbs, if desired.

Pro Tips & Common Mistakes

  • To prevent a soggy salad, ensure your macaroni is not overcooked and rinse it under cold water.
  • Avoid overdressing by adding the dressing gradually and tasting as you go.
  • For a more intense flavor, allow the salad to chill for at least an hour before serving.
  • Keep vegetables crisp and fresh by chopping them right before adding them to the salad.
  • Incorporate some protein, like diced chicken or chickpeas, for an extra filling meal.

Variations

  • Vegan Option: Substitute mayonnaise with a plant-based mayonnaise or yogurt.
  • High-Protein Version: Add grilled chicken, shrimp, or beans like chickpeas or black beans.
  • Gluten-Free Option: Use gluten-free pasta.
  • Low-Carb Option: Replace macaroni with spiralized zucchini or cauliflower rice.
  • Spicy Version: Add chopped jalapeños or a few dashes of hot sauce.
  • Pasta Salad Version: Use any pasta shape you prefer, such as bowties or shells.

Storage & Refrigeration

To properly store your macaroni salad, cover it tightly with plastic wrap or transfer it to an airtight container. It will stay fresh in the refrigerator for up to 3-5 days. For best results, keep the dressing separate until you’re ready to serve to maintain the texture. If unable to consume within a few days, it’s best to discard to ensure quality and safety.
